Ashley Damiral is UK Head of Planning. He is a leading expert with more than 25 years’ experience in both development planning and infrastructure consenting. Ashley is advising on some of the largest and highest profile planning projects in the UK, spanning various sectors, including housing, data centres, airports, logistics, retail, life sciences, education and leisure. Ashley’s clients include developers and promoters of complex regeneration and infrastructure projects, as well as investors, funders, landowners, occupiers, authorities and third parties.

Ashley advises across the full development lifecycle from initial strategy to implementation and enforcement. Ashley also has significant contentious experience, including appeals and call-in public inquiries, and judicial reviews up to the Supreme Court. As well as expertise in the TCPA and DCO regimes, Ashley has unique Special Development Order experience for major private sector proposals. Ashley also has a noteworthy CPO and compensation practice (including on HS2, Crossrail and other major schemes), which extends to other areas where there is interplay between private and public land rights, including s203 and s241, and statutory trusts.

Relevant experience

  • Residential: longstanding client Berkeley Homes, most recently on two regeneration projects in Hounslow granted planning permission following a call-in inquiry; CALA Homes on its green belt housing development in St Albans; and Crest Nicholson’s East Street regeneration scheme in Farnham.
  • Integrated Retirement Communities and Senior Living: longstanding specialist in this sector, acting for Legal & General; Pegasus; and Octopus and PIC in their joint ventures with Audley and Elysian.
  • London mixed-use regeneration: the huge Imperial College White City Campus; the Truman Brewery and Brick Lane masterplan and the GLA and Berkeley Homes’ TwelveTrees Park.  
  • Logistics and industrial: large scale economic developments, including the former Honda car plant in Swindon; BOX STN at Stansted Airport; a proposed new car and battery manufacturing plant; and various distribution centres and warehouses across the UK for a leading global online retailer.
  • Data Centres: a number of major data centre projects for developers and a US hyperscaler.
  • Infrastructure: some of the largest projects in the UK, including a legal challenge to Thames Water’s huge new reservoir project in Oxfordshire; the promotion of the new Heathrow West terminal as part of the third runway expansion plans; and the Channel Tunnel.
  • Leisure: The All England Lawn Tennis & Croquet Club’s high profile Wimbledon Park Project; new film studios and related development in Elstree; and a range of hotel developments.
  • Retail and town centres: longstanding roles advising on the evolution of the world-renowned Bicester Village; and many new stores, extensions and regeneration projects across England and Wales for Sainsbury’s.
